Newcastle pilots, port corp set for arbitration
The Newcastle Port Corporation and its marine pilots have applied for salary consent arbitration in an effort to settle a year-long pay row which has threatened to disrupt operations at the world’s biggest coal export port.
Photo: Southern Cross Maritime
A spokesman for the port corporation said a submission had been made to Fair Work Australia last week for a hearing.
